Output 36af824a1373d5dc36320b7e778b1956edf6f7e0a5e0e379a9af500577781b3a:7

value
35590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c2d31e5f2e02e92b1f45a41ab649e201bd4c751 OP_EQUAL
address
3FvoUfeBxqx2fkCafWtLyiHVWnwvxZz9K4
transaction
36af824a1373d5dc36320b7e778b1956edf6f7e0a5e0e379a9af500577781b3a
confirmations
477871
spent
true